After originally being highlighted last month, the Samsung B3410 is now official. The B3410 popped up at the Samsung Russia website featuring a touch-sensitive screen and a QWERTY keyboard. Other features of the Samsung B3410 include a 2.6” QVGA display, a 2 megapixel camera, and the usual features like a microSD card slot, Bluetooth and FM radio. The Samsung B3410 is expected to retail for about 150 EUROS.

Today, people have not completely enjoyed touch-screen technology but RIM is moving ahead. If all goes well with their patent, we may soon see a more sensitive touch-screen interface made of two screens, one a sensitive screen and the next a lesser one, similar to the ones we use in notebooks if you don’t like clicking through the buttons.
One click on the upper layer touch screen would be as the initial selection process while the harder layer would confirm the selection. The new hybrid touchscreen technology is of course going to cost higher as dual touchscreen technology is definitely going to need advanced materials and programming.
But as we have seen, price seems to be nothing for people who want hi-tech devices and gadgets coming out in the market. RIM is no stranger to devices and technology and if this patent does get approved, you can bet that they will once again hog the limelight.
